3 steps to stay secure

With cybersecurity threats increasing by the day, it’s understandable that web hosters, domain resellers, marketing agencies, and website builders are looking for new ways to ensure that the data of their customers remains safe.

To help you be fully secure in 2026, we have created a free security infographic.

In this guide, 3 steps to stay secure in 2026, you will be able to better understand domain-related security risks, learn how to carry out a website security audit, and find out the best solutions for complete security protection.
